On 04/07/2013 06:45 PM, Cong Wang wrote:
> On Sun, 2013-04-07 at 17:09 -0400, David Miller wrote:
>>
>> I'm not applying a patch that adds a global parameter for
>> an attribute which has per-path scope.
>
> Ok, I will make it per-route.
Is setting a per-route attribute to cover the backside of an application
for which source code is not available in this day and age really all
that much easier than hitting that application with an LD_PRELOAD
library to make the desired setsockopt() call?
